Is 6413175 a prime number?
It is possible to find out using mathematical methods whether a given integer is a prime number or not.
No, 6 413 175 is not a prime number.
For example, 6 413 175 can be divided by 3: 6 413 175 / 3 = 2 137 725.

Actually, one can immediately see that 6 413 175 cannot be prime, because 5 is one of its divisors: indeed, a number ending with 0 or 5 has necessarily 5 among its divisors. The last digit of 6 413 175 is 5, so it is divisible by 5 and is therefore not prime.
For 6 413 175 to be a prime number, it would have been required that 6 413 175 has only two divisors, i.e., itself and 1.
